Output 95d624a3d4c049fd3dce836efc5bcc7946fbebc250ad436875b07a60ecb46b60:2

value
354033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a0e1cf1485a01ea311a1cb5a65671b97f069e11 OP_EQUAL
address
38SaqLBfiduHBFHHqdPqkkSyRUojCx3rcv
transaction
95d624a3d4c049fd3dce836efc5bcc7946fbebc250ad436875b07a60ecb46b60
spent
true